首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

自定义域名访问网站

基础概念

自定义域名访问网站是指通过自己注册的域名来访问网站,而不是使用默认的IP地址或服务器提供的子域名。这通常涉及到DNS(域名系统)配置、Web服务器设置以及可能的SSL证书配置。

相关优势

  1. 品牌识别度:使用自定义域名可以增强品牌识别度,使用户更容易记住和访问网站。
  2. 专业性:自定义域名通常看起来更专业,有助于提升网站的信誉。
  3. 灵活性:可以随时更改域名,而不影响网站的访问。
  4. SEO优化:合理的域名结构有助于搜索引擎优化(SEO)。

类型

  1. 顶级域名(TLD):如.com、.org、.net等。
  2. 国家代码顶级域名(ccTLD):如.cn、.uk、.au等。
  3. 二级域名:如www.example.com中的"www"。
  4. 子域名:如blog.example.com中的"blog"。

应用场景

  1. 企业官网:企业通常使用自定义域名来展示其品牌形象。
  2. 个人博客:博主可以使用自定义域名来发布个人文章。
  3. 电商平台:电商网站使用自定义域名来提供购物服务。
  4. 社交媒体:一些社交媒体平台允许用户使用自定义域名。

可能遇到的问题及解决方法

问题1:域名解析失败

原因:可能是DNS配置错误,或者域名未正确注册。

解决方法

  1. 检查DNS配置,确保域名指向正确的服务器IP地址。
  2. 确认域名已正确注册,并且注册商的DNS设置正确。

问题2:网站无法访问

原因:可能是服务器配置错误,或者防火墙阻止了访问。

解决方法

  1. 检查Web服务器配置,确保服务器监听正确的端口,并且允许外部访问。
  2. 检查防火墙设置,确保允许HTTP/HTTPS流量通过。

问题3:SSL证书配置错误

原因:可能是SSL证书未正确安装,或者证书与域名不匹配。

解决方法

  1. 确认SSL证书已正确安装,并且与域名匹配。
  2. 使用Let's Encrypt等免费SSL证书服务来获取和安装证书。

示例代码

以下是一个简单的Nginx配置示例,用于将自定义域名指向一个网站:

代码语言:txt
复制
server {
    listen 80;
    server_name example.com www.example.com;

    location / {
        root /var/www/html;
        index index.html index.htm;
    }

    error_page 500 502 503 504 /50x.html;
    location = /50x.html {
        root /var/www/html;
    }
}

参考链接

如果你需要使用云服务来托管网站,可以考虑腾讯云的云服务器和域名注册服务。具体信息可以在腾讯云官网找到:

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券